As for people who believe they need to quit WOW completely to get anywhere in life. I thought so too when I retired 10 months ago. But to be honest, I didn’t get anything done during the time I was away. If you lack the self-control to prevent a game from ruining your life, it is unlikely you will get very far to begin with. Do what makes you happy, and everyone will move on when the time comes. I will play this game until Blizzard forces you to raid to be competitive in PVP. I learned the hard way that quitting this game without a real purpose only makes you waste time elsewhere.
------

This is exactly how I think about it and I could not have said it better. WOW does not destroy you or your life, You do!

I know a lot of people think they play too much and somehow feel guilty about it and feel they should quit the game to do ‘real important stuff’, while they are actually having a good time while playing. Now why on earth would that be a bad thing? How can ‘having a good time’ be a bad thing? How can social interaction with friends or just a place to chill be a bad thing? The answer is: it isn’t a bad thing!

The fact that you are playing WOW instead of doing homework (as an example) has nothing to do with the game WOW. If WOW wasn’t there, you would still delay it and do other things, because that is who you are as a person. I delay stuff at work because I am reading WOW-related stuff, but before WOW, I was delaying workstuff by reading MTG-related articles and tourneyreports and before that I was reading chess-/snooker-/pool-/comedy-/etc./etc.stuff. Before I wasted worktime on my blog, I was writing articles for a dutch website.

It is me as a person who is doing that.

And I feel good about it as well.
